## Changelog — Eventloom Registry 2.0

Changed defaults: new schemas registered with Eventloom now require backward compatibility by default, rather than no compatibility checking. This prevents silent consumer breakage that plagued 1.x. Existing subjects keep their configured mode. Future maintainers: do not relax this without a migration plan. The registry's new default configuration follows.

config for yahof-tajop:
zorath:
  pin: 7493
  metrics_host: metrics.zorath.tolvaqsys.internal
  tenant: praiel
  seal: seal_fd9cd4f1

Welcome aboard! Quick note for reviewers: the Dovefall read-replica lag alarm fires when replica delay tops 30 seconds. Most PRs touching the reporting queries should mention it, since heavy scans are the usual culprit. Check the alarm dashboard before approving. Dashboard access goes through the recovery console, unlocked with the passphrase below.

vault phrase of fafop-hahop = ralys-kasion-normir-belix-silys-fendor

Runbook: compaction hiccups on Ferrowick queues. If your plugin's consumers start seeing stale tombstones or ballooning partition sizes, compaction has probably stalled. Don't restart brokers yourself — just pause your consumer group, check compactor lag in the dashboard, and flag it to the queue team. For the step-by-step recovery flow and the plugin-safe retry settings, see the internal page linked below.

operations page: https://confluence.lumicsys.internal/projects/display/projects/display

Attendees: ops, compliance, transport. Topic: the pallet of recalled Voltring chargers held at the Marnley depot. Compliance confirmed the pallet is shrink-wrapped, labelled non-saleable, and must go back to the Quillen Electric returns centre this week. Transport booked a Fenrow Haulage collection for Friday morning. Drivers must not break the wrap or split the pallet; photos are required at loading. For the coordinator: when the Fenrow driver arrives, execute the confidential hand-over step recorded immediately below.

drop instructions, hahip-badug: the quenox ralath courier leaves the kaseth fraiel rusiel tameth belys istdor ralion giliel ledger at gate 7830 under passcode 165413